Apple Tree 7414 

Nordiska Classic Apple Tree was designed by Ingegerd Hyltén-Cavallius in 1962


This kit includes: 

100% linen, hand printed 50 x 50 cm. 

16 colours of linen embroidery thread

An instructional sheet

A handy stitch card with Nordiska's 24 basic stitches

A picture of the 1960’s drawing Apple Tree from the Nordiska Archive with a brief history of its origins 

A chenille needle size 22. 


The large drawing in this kit instructs how to embroider Apple Tree. Nordiska used visual instructions rather than words so that the same pattern could be shipped to UK, USA, Germany and Japan, as well as all over Scandinavia. To continue the true heritage of Nordiska, we include a copy of this chart and encourage improvisation. 

As long as you are comfortable with long and short stitch, we believe this kit to be suitable for beginners with just a few basic stitches. 

 The stitches used in the 60s were: Satin stitch, stem stitch, long and short stitch, chain stitch, split stitch, Y-Stitch and French knots.


 Split stitch can be changed into stem stitch or back stitch to make the pattern easier to embroider. 

The ink we use for printing is permanent meaning it will not wash off.

Embroider over the lines and don't worry if a little shows through, it's part of the style, and linen always look best if it's unwashed. Please note that the panel will shrink circa 5% if you do wash it. In the 60s, dry cleaning was recommended.
